The Republik

When Honolulu's main mid-size venue closed, the promoters who needed it most simply built their own. The Republik at 1349 Kapiolani Boulevard opened in late July 2012, created by BAMP Project - Hawaii's most active concert promoters, with over 200 shows already staged - and veteran nightclub operator Charles "Chip" Jewitt under their joint company CAMP. The trigger was the February 2011 closure of Pipeline Cafe, which left the islands without a room between the clubs and the Blaisdell Arena; BAMP signed a multi-year lease on a former restaurant space near Ala Moana Center and spent a year building it out. The result is a 10,000-square-foot concert hall holding about 1,000, fitted through an alliance with Pro Sound and Video with lighting, video and audio the operators pitched as world-class for the market. The back of the house holds the Safehouse - a 2,000-square-foot modern bar that runs as its own room on show nights and for private events. The booking role is structural: as the only true mid-size room in the islands, the Republik catches every tour that crosses the Pacific at that scale - rock, hip-hop, electronic, reggae and island acts - plus comedy, art shows and fundraisers. For Hawaii acts the room is the graduation stage between the club circuit and the arena, and BAMP's in-house promotion keeps the calendar dense year-round in a market most tours treat as a bonus date. A decade in, the venue has settled the question its founders asked in 2011: Honolulu can sustain a proper concert hall - it just needed promoters willing to own the risk themselves. The venue's existence changed Hawaii's touring math in both directions: mainland acts that once skipped the islands for want of a right-sized room now route Honolulu dates through the Republik, and BAMP's parallel festival and arena promotions - built on relationships the club generates - have made the operation the de facto gatekeeper of live music across the state.
